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ender, Queer, Intersex and Agender (LGBTQIA) Pride Month is currently celebrated each year in the month of June to honor the 1969 Stonewall Uprising in Manhattan. The Stonewall Uprising was a tipping point for the Gay Liberation Movement in the United States. The purpose of this commemorative month is to recognize the historical impact of individuals in this community.
